Junior Software Developer job at Salix Data
19 Days Ago
Linkedid Twitter Share on facebook
Junior Software Developer
2026-05-19T10:29:21+00:00
Salix Data
https://cdn.greatkenyanjobs.com/jsjobsdata/data/employer/comp_8310/logo/download.jpg
FULL_TIME
Nairobi
Nairobi
00100
Kenya
Computers
Computer & IT, Science & Engineering
KES
MONTH
2026-05-27T17:00:00+00:00
8

SALIX has a global footprint, with headquarters and sales offices in Cincinnati, Ohio, and service facilities in Kenya and India. We have worked with over 2,500 of the fastest growing and most successful businesses in our region, including all local Fortune 500 companies, and many regional leaders, such as Cincinnati Children’s Hospital and The Columbus Dispatch.

Learn and Grow as a Developer

  • Participate in hands-on training and mentorship with experienced developers
  • Learn the tools, systems, and workflows used across the development team
  • Build skills in web development, automation, debugging, testing, and AI-assisted workflows
  • Continuously strengthen both technical and professional capabilities

Support Web, Automation, and AI Projects

  • Contribute to internal web applications using HTML, CSS, JavaScript, and modern frontend frameworks
  • Assist in maintaining and improving applications built on modern web and backend platforms
  • Support automation initiatives and RPA-related workflows with team guidance
  • Participate in projects that integrate AI capabilities into internal tools and business processes
  • Use AI tools responsibly to assist with research, prototyping, documentation, testing, and development activities

Collaborate with Cross-Functional Teams

  • Work closely with developers and business teams on project tasks and deliverables
  • Participate in team meetings, planning sessions, and code reviews
  • Ask thoughtful questions, apply feedback, and contribute ideas for continuous improvement
  • Help identify practical opportunities to improve workflows using automation and AI

Help Maintain Quality and Documentation

  • Assist with troubleshooting bugs and resolving application issues
  • Support testing, QA, deployment, and monitoring activities
  • Create and maintain technical documentation and process notes
  • Document repeatable workflows and internal best practices

Qualifications

Required Qualifications

  • Bachelor’s degree in Computer Science, Information Technology, or a related field OR bootcamp training, internship experience, academic projects, or equivalent hands-on experience
  • Basic knowledge of HTML, CSS, and JavaScript
  • Strong interest in web development, automation, AI, and emerging technologies
  • Strong problem-solving skills and attention to detail
  • Good communication and collaboration skills
  • Eagerness to learn, grow, and respond positively to feedback

Preferred Qualifications

  • Exposure to React or another modern frontend framework
  • Familiarity with Git or other version control tools
  • Interest in automation technologies, RPA, or AI-assisted development
  • Exposure to testing, QA, or debugging practices
  • Familiarity with modern development, design, or collaboration tools
  • Experience using AI tools for coding assistance, workflow support, research, or analysis
  • Personal, academic, internship, or freelance projects that demonstrate initiative and continuous learning

What Success Looks Like

Successful candidates in this role will:

  • Continuously develop technical skills and confidence
  • Contribute meaningfully to team projects with appropriate support
  • Write clear, maintainable code and documentation
  • Collaborate effectively with teammates and stakeholders
  • Take ownership of assigned tasks and deliver reliably
  • Learn how to use automation and AI tools thoughtfully to improve quality and efficiency
  • Contribute to internal web applications using HTML, CSS, JavaScript, and modern frontend frameworks
  • Assist in maintaining and improving applications built on modern web and backend platforms
  • Support automation initiatives and RPA-related workflows with team guidance
  • Participate in projects that integrate AI capabilities into internal tools and business processes
  • Use AI tools responsibly to assist with research, prototyping, documentation, testing, and development activities
  • Work closely with developers and business teams on project tasks and deliverables
  • Participate in team meetings, planning sessions, and code reviews
  • Ask thoughtful questions, apply feedback, and contribute ideas for continuous improvement
  • Help identify practical opportunities to improve workflows using automation and AI
  • Assist with troubleshooting bugs and resolving application issues
  • Support testing, QA, deployment, and monitoring activities
  • Create and maintain technical documentation and process notes
  • Document repeatable workflows and internal best practices
  • HTML
  • CSS
  • JavaScript
  • Web development
  • Automation
  • Debugging
  • Testing
  • AI-assisted workflows
  • Problem-solving
  • Attention to detail
  • Communication
  • Collaboration
  • React (preferred)
  • Git (preferred)
  • RPA (preferred)
  • AI-assisted development (preferred)
  • Testing practices (preferred)
  • QA practices (preferred)
  • Debugging practices (preferred)
  • Modern development tools (preferred)
  • Design tools (preferred)
  • Collaboration tools (preferred)
  • AI tools for coding assistance (preferred)
  • AI tools for workflow support (preferred)
  • AI tools for research (preferred)
  • AI tools for analysis (preferred)
  • Bachelor’s degree in Computer Science, Information Technology, or a related field OR bootcamp training, internship experience, academic projects, or equivalent hands-on experience
  • Basic knowledge of HTML, CSS, and JavaScript
  • Strong interest in web development, automation, AI, and emerging technologies
  • Strong problem-solving skills and attention to detail
  • Good communication and collaboration skills
  • Eagerness to learn, grow, and respond positively to feedback
  • Exposure to React or another modern frontend framework
  • Familiarity with Git or other version control tools
  • Interest in automation technologies, RPA, or AI-assisted development
  • Exposure to testing, QA, or debugging practices
  • Familiarity with modern development, design, or collaboration tools
  • Experience using AI tools for coding assistance, workflow support, research, or analysis
  • Personal, academic, internship, or freelance projects that demonstrate initiative and continuous learning
bachelor degree
24
JOB-6a0c3b813c545

Vacancy title:
Junior Software Developer

[Type: FULL_TIME, Industry: Computers, Category: Computer & IT, Science & Engineering]

Jobs at:
Salix Data

Deadline of this Job:
Wednesday, May 27 2026

Duty Station:
Nairobi | Nairobi

Summary
Date Posted: Tuesday, May 19 2026, Base Salary: Not Disclosed

Similar Jobs in Kenya
Learn more about Salix Data
Salix Data jobs in Kenya

JOB DETAILS:

SALIX has a global footprint, with headquarters and sales offices in Cincinnati, Ohio, and service facilities in Kenya and India. We have worked with over 2,500 of the fastest growing and most successful businesses in our region, including all local Fortune 500 companies, and many regional leaders, such as Cincinnati Children’s Hospital and The Columbus Dispatch.

Learn and Grow as a Developer

  • Participate in hands-on training and mentorship with experienced developers
  • Learn the tools, systems, and workflows used across the development team
  • Build skills in web development, automation, debugging, testing, and AI-assisted workflows
  • Continuously strengthen both technical and professional capabilities

Support Web, Automation, and AI Projects

  • Contribute to internal web applications using HTML, CSS, JavaScript, and modern frontend frameworks
  • Assist in maintaining and improving applications built on modern web and backend platforms
  • Support automation initiatives and RPA-related workflows with team guidance
  • Participate in projects that integrate AI capabilities into internal tools and business processes
  • Use AI tools responsibly to assist with research, prototyping, documentation, testing, and development activities

Collaborate with Cross-Functional Teams

  • Work closely with developers and business teams on project tasks and deliverables
  • Participate in team meetings, planning sessions, and code reviews
  • Ask thoughtful questions, apply feedback, and contribute ideas for continuous improvement
  • Help identify practical opportunities to improve workflows using automation and AI

Help Maintain Quality and Documentation

  • Assist with troubleshooting bugs and resolving application issues
  • Support testing, QA, deployment, and monitoring activities
  • Create and maintain technical documentation and process notes
  • Document repeatable workflows and internal best practices

Qualifications

Required Qualifications

  • Bachelor’s degree in Computer Science, Information Technology, or a related field OR bootcamp training, internship experience, academic projects, or equivalent hands-on experience
  • Basic knowledge of HTML, CSS, and JavaScript
  • Strong interest in web development, automation, AI, and emerging technologies
  • Strong problem-solving skills and attention to detail
  • Good communication and collaboration skills
  • Eagerness to learn, grow, and respond positively to feedback

Preferred Qualifications

  • Exposure to React or another modern frontend framework
  • Familiarity with Git or other version control tools
  • Interest in automation technologies, RPA, or AI-assisted development
  • Exposure to testing, QA, or debugging practices
  • Familiarity with modern development, design, or collaboration tools
  • Experience using AI tools for coding assistance, workflow support, research, or analysis
  • Personal, academic, internship, or freelance projects that demonstrate initiative and continuous learning

What Success Looks Like

Successful candidates in this role will:

  • Continuously develop technical skills and confidence
  • Contribute meaningfully to team projects with appropriate support
  • Write clear, maintainable code and documentation
  • Collaborate effectively with teammates and stakeholders
  • Take ownership of assigned tasks and deliver reliably
  • Learn how to use automation and AI tools thoughtfully to improve quality and efficiency

Work Hours: 8

Experience in Months: 24

Level of Education: bachelor degree

Job application procedure

Application Link:Click Here to Apply Now

All Jobs | QUICK ALERT SUBSCRIPTION

Job Info
Job Category: Computer/ IT jobs in Kenya
Job Type: Full-time
Deadline of this Job: Wednesday, May 27 2026
Duty Station: Nairobi | Nairobi
Posted: 19-05-2026
No of Jobs: 1
Start Publishing: 19-05-2026
Stop Publishing (Put date of 2030): 10-10-2076
Apply Now
Notification Board

Join a Focused Community on job search to uncover both advertised and non-advertised jobs that you may not be aware of. A jobs WhatsApp Group Community can ensure that you know the opportunities happening around you and a jobs Facebook Group Community provides an opportunity to discuss with employers who need to fill urgent position. Click the links to join. You can view previously sent Email Alerts here incase you missed them and Subscribe so that you never miss out.

Caution: Never Pay Money in a Recruitment Process.

Some smart scams can trick you into paying for Psychometric Tests.